How To Fix H1896 - There are no simulation results in the payroll period


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: H1 - Messages Used in HR Funds and Position Management

  • Message number: 896

  • Message text: There are no simulation results in the payroll period

    The SAP error message H1896, which states "There are no simulation results in the payroll period," typically occurs in the context of payroll processing when a user attempts to view or analyze payroll simulation results for a specific period, but no results are available.

    Cause:

    1. No Simulation Run Executed: The most common cause is that a payroll simulation has not been executed for the specified payroll period. If the payroll process has not been run, there will be no results to display.
    2. Incorrect Payroll Period: The user may be trying to access simulation results for a payroll period that does not exist or has not been processed.
    3. Data Issues: There may be issues with the data in the system, such as missing employee records or incorrect configuration settings that prevent the simulation from being generated.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view the simulation results, leading to the perception that no results exist.

    Solution:

    1. Run Payroll Simulation: Ensure that a payroll simulation has been executed for the relevant period. You can do this by navigating to the payroll processing transaction (e.g., PC00_MXX_CALC) and running the simulation for the desired payroll period.
    2. Check Payroll Period: Verify that you are looking at the correct payroll period. Ensure that the period you are querying has been processed and that you have the correct date range.
    3.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ings in the payroll module to ensure that everything is set up correctly. This includes checking the payroll schema and rules to ensure they are functioning as expected.
    4. Check Data Integrity: Review employee master data and payroll-related data to ensure that all necessary information is complete and accurate.
    5. Authorization Check: Ensure that you have the necessary permissions to view payroll simulation results. If not, contact your system administrator to obtain the required access.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as PC00_MXX_CALC (for payroll processing) and PC00_MXX_CEDT (for displaying payroll results).
